On Tue, 2021-11-23 at 15:48 +0100, Timothy Redaelli wrote:
> examples.dox is built inside builddir/doc/api and so doxygen generates
> some dir_HASH.html that includes the builddir name and this may prevent
> DPDK documentation to be correctly generated in some distributions, for
> example CentOS Stream 9 and RHEL9, since the builddir includes the
> architecture.
>
> This commit adds builddir/doc/api (the path where examples.dox is
> generated) to STRIP_FROM_PATH, so the generated documentation doesn't
> change if builddir changes.
>
> Fixes: a6090630f4e5 ("doc: automate examples file list for API")
> Cc: ferruh.yigit at intel.com
> Cc: stable at dpdk.org
> Signed-off-by: Timothy Redaelli <tredaelli at redhat.com>
> ---
> v2:
> - Don't use another VARIABLE name, but set STRIP_FROM_PATH with the 2
> paths directly (suggested by David Marchand)
> - Strip the full path of examples.dox (except the last component)
> instead of stripping only build_root. This is needed since doxygen
> generates the HASH of dir_HASH.html filename using the last component
> of the path and so if the last part of buildroot is changed, the
> filename is different.

> diff --git a/doc/api/meson.build b/doc/api/meson.build
> index d34c383694..7e2b429ac8 100644
> --- a/doc/api/meson.build
> +++ b/doc/api/meson.build
> @@ -36,7 +36,7 @@ cdata.set('API_EXAMPLES', join_paths(meson.build_root(), 'doc', 'api', 'examples
> cdata.set('OUTPUT', join_paths(meson.build_root(), 'doc', 'api'))
> cdata.set('HTML_OUTPUT', 'html')
> cdata.set('TOPDIR', meson.source_root())
> -cdata.set('STRIP_FROM_PATH', meson.source_root())
> +cdata.set('STRIP_FROM_PATH', ' '.join([meson.source_root(), join_paths(meson.build_root(), 'doc', 'api')]))
> cdata.set('WARN_AS_ERROR', 'NO')
> if get_option('werror')
> cdata.set('WARN_AS_ERROR', 'YES')
